How to Prepare Cutlet Fried Veal Cutlet or Steak?
To prepare Cutlet Fried Veal Cutlet or Steak, you will need lean veal meat cut into thin slices, bread crumbs, eggs, flour, salt, and pepper. First, pound the veal slices until they are thin and tender. Then, season the meat with salt and pepper. Dredge the meat in flour, dip it into beaten eggs, and coat it with bread crumbs. Heat oil in a frying pan and cook the meat until golden brown on both sides. Serve hot with sides of your choice. Some popular sides include mashed potatoes, green beans, and salad.

How to Store Cutlet Fried Veal Cutlet or Steak Properly?
If you have leftovers, it is best to store Cutlet Fried Veal Cutlet or Steak in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will last for up to four days. To reheat, place the meat in an oven preheated to 350°F for about 10-15 minutes or until heated through. You can also reheat it in a microwave on high for about 1 minute.
